The DMP 128 Plus Series is the next generation of Digital Matrix Processors featuring Extron ProDSP 64-bit floating point technology. The DMP 128 Plus Series is equipped with 12 analog mic/line inputs, eight analog outputs, up to four channels of digital audio input and output via USB, up to eight audio file players, an ACP bus for audio control panels, and new configurable macros. The V models also include up to eight independent channels of VoIP, supporting Session Initiation Protocol - SIP 2.0. The AT models provide Dante audio networking technology with connectivity for up to 48 digital audio inputs and 24 digital audio outputs. DMP 128 Plus Series processors can be used anywhere from a credenza-based system to a large multi-rack system, and even in a large, complex, decentralized multi-building system.

ProDSP
Extron’s exclusive ProDSP is engineered from the ground up using a powerful 64‑bit floating point DSP engine to provide very wide dynamic range and reduce the potential for clipping. ProDSP also utilizes studio grade 24‑bit audio converters with 48 kHz sampling to maintain audio signal transparency. ProDSP is loaded with powerful, easy‑to‑configure tools to control level, adaptive gain, automixing, dynamics, filters, delay, ducking, loudness, feedback suppression, and AEC.

Easy-to-Use DSP Configurator Software
The power of ProDSP is easily harnessed with the DSP Configurator Software. The flexible on‑screen layout offers fast access to all of the digital audio signal processing tools. Designers can quickly get a snapshot view of the entire audio system, including processing blocks and routing assignments, all at once.

Extensive Mix Matrix and Flexible Routing Within the DMP 128 Plus
The DMP 128 Plus and DMP 128 Plus C models feature an extensive 52x44 mix matrix allowing all 12 analog inputs, 8 aux inputs, 16 expansion bus inputs and 16 virtual bus returns to be discretely routed to any or all of the 8 analog outputs, 4 aux outputs, 16 expansion bus outputs and the 16 virtual bus sends. The DMP 128 Plus C V model features a 52x48 mix matrix, which includes 4 additional aux outputs to allow for routing of VoIP channels.

The DMP 128 Plus AT and DMP 128 Plus C AT models feature an even larger 84x44 mix matrix allowing all 12 analog inputs, 8 aux inputs, 48 Dante inputs and 16 virtual bus returns to be discretely routed to any or all of the 8 analog outputs, 4 aux outputs, 24 Dante outputs and the 16 virtual bus sends. The DMP 128 Plus C V AT model expands the mix matrix to 84x48, and the aux output count to 8, for VoIP routing.

Expanded Routing Across Two ProDSP Processors
The DMP EXP expansion port allows two DMP 128 Plus units to be linked together via a single shielded CAT 6 cable. This creates a 16 channel bi-directional 24-bit/48 kHz high-resolution digital audio expansion bus between the two units, allowing expanded input and output signal management and routing capabilities. This expanded 16x16 I/O channel transport between devices allows designers to create audio mixes with advanced I/O and signal management scenarios combining the capabilities of two DMP 128 Plus processors. The expansion port is also available on Extron DTP CrossPoint matrix switchers. This allows a 16x16 I/O channel transport between the matrix switcher and the DMP 128 Plus to expand the number of available audio inputs for a DTP System, and to offer additional capabilities such as automixing, AEC - Acoustic Echo Cancellation with DMP 128 Plus C models, and VoIP - Voice over Internet Protocol with DMP 128 Plus C V and DMP 128 Plus C V AT models.

Dante Audio Networking
Dante-equipped DMP 128 Plus AT models provide scalable audio transport over a local area network using standard Internet protocols. Each DMP 128 Plus AT sends out 24 channels of digital audio and can receive 48 channels over the network. A built-in four-port Gigabit switch also provides direct interconnection of multiple DMP 128 Plus AT processors, plus AXP 50 C AT and AXP 64 C AT expansion processors to create larger, cost-effective audio matrixes. Additionally, the DMP 128 Plus AT can be configured to support primary and redundant Dante audio networks, including AES67. Setting up a network of Extron digital audio processors requires Dante Controller software, in addition to the DSP Configurator Software.

FlexInput Channels on DMP 128 AT Models
Inputs 1 - 8 on Dante-equipped DMP 128 Plus AT models offer FlexInput capability to route a Dante channel in place of a local mic/line input. The flexible input selection enables the DMP 128 Plus AT to process audio from Dante-enabled devices, such as AXI 22 AT, AXI 44 AT, and AXI 22 AT D expansion interfaces, from anywhere on the Dante network. This allows incorporating the full range of DSP capabilities, including AEC, for incoming Dante channels.

Automixer
The DMP 128 Plus Series processors feature an automixer with gated and gain sharing modes that can manage up to eight groups of microphone signals. Gating threshold, signal level reduction, and timing parameters are user-adjustable per channel. This allows for fine-tuning to avoid the “chopped” sound characteristic of a traditional automixer when a mic is gated off. As the number of active microphones is doubled, system gain is automatically reduced, uniformly attenuating microphone signal levels to minimize audible changes in the overall sound and the possibility of feedback. For a natural sounding mic mix, the automixer also offers a gain sharing mode which allows all mics to remain on, while the gain for each mic is adjusted in real time to ensure a constant system gain.

Acoustic Echo Cancellation
The four DMP 128 Plus C models include Extron AEC for conferencing applications. AEC is essential for effective remote room-to-room conversations, ensuring clear, natural communication for all participants. These models include eight independent channels of high performance AEC, as well as selectable noise cancellation. AEC processing can be challenged by conditions such as double-talk, when talkers from both ends are speaking simultaneously, and when near end talkers use wireless microphones. Extron AEC features advanced algorithms that deliver fast echo canceler convergence for optimal intelligibility, even in challenging conditions.

The DSP Configurator Software simplifies AEC and noise cancellation setup with a user-friendly interface that provides real-time metering for ERL - Echo Return Loss, ERLE - Echo Return Loss Enhancement, and TER - Total Echo Reduction levels. Guided alerts appear whenever ERL is outside of the optimal range for echo cancellation. Optional settings include fine adjustments for NLP - Non-Linear Processing to maximize AEC performance in acoustic environments with significant sonic reflections or reverberation.

VoIP - Voice over Internet Protocol Capability
DMP 128 Plus C V and DMP 128 Plus C V AT models include up to eight SIP 2.0 VoIP lines, with wideband codec support, that can be configured as individual extensions or with multiple call appearance channels to support local conferencing applications. Compatible with select VoIP systems, any single V model of the DMP 128 Plus Series can be used for a single VoIP line or as a VoIP farm for up to eight rooms.

Versatile Control Options
Each model is equipped with an ACP audio control port to support the use of Extron Audio Control Panels. ACP control is ideal for systems that do not require a full control system. The DMP 128 Plus can also be controlled and configured via RS-232 serial control, Ethernet control, or USB. Each model also includes digital I/O ports, which allow for external triggering such as mic activation and muting.
